Catalytic Converter: Service and Repair




Catalytic Converter Replacement (6.6 - (LMM))

Removal Procedure

1. Raise and support the vehicle. Refer to Lifting and Jacking the Vehicle (Service and Repair).




2. Remove the catalytic converter (1) to particulate filter nuts (3).




3. Loosen the catalytic converter to exhaust pipe adaptor clamp (1).
4. Slide the exhaust pipe clamp up onto the exhaust pipe adapter.




5. Remove the catalytic converter hanger to transmission bolts (1).
6. With the catalytic converter hanger attached, remove the catalytic converter from the vehicle.
7. Discard the catalytic converter to particulate filter gasket.
8. If replacing the catalytic converter, remove the catalytic converter hanger.

Installation Procedure

1. If replacing the catalytic converter, apply water based lubricant to the catalytic converter hanger bracket and slide the exhaust pipe hanger bracket into the catalytic converter hanger.




2. Install a NEW catalytic converter to particulate filter gasket.
3. Position the catalytic converter to the particulate filter, exhaust pipe adapter and transmission.

Caution: Refer to Fastener Caution (Fastener Caution).

4. Install the catalytic converter hanger to transmission bolts (1) and tighten to 34 Nm (25 lb ft).




5. Install the catalytic converter to particulate filter nuts (3) until snug.





Note: Ensure that the manifold pipe is square to the exhaust pipe adapter.

6. Slide the exhaust pipe clamp (1) down and around the pipe connection.
7. Tighten the exhaust pipe clamp and catalytic converter nuts.

* Tighten the clamp to 40 Nm (30 lb ft).
* Tighten the nuts to 40 Nm (30 lb ft).

8. Lower the vehicle.
